Cronos: The New Dawn, a new third-person survival horror game from Bloober Team, was unveiled during the Xbox Partner Preview, capturing attention with its unique blend of survival horror elements and a chess match that impressed chess enthusiasts. Set for a 2025 release, the game features a protagonist navigating a grim world where Eastern European architecture meets retro-futuristic technology. The reveal highlights both tense gameplay moments and a strategic chess encounter, marking a shift in the horror genre's approach. Players will explore time rifts affecting both past and future settings, offering a diverse gaming experience against a backdrop of apocalyptic challenges.
